SATELLITE TESTING PROCEDURES INCLUDING EN- VIRONMENTAL CONDITIONS FOR PAYLOAD EQUIPMENT AND ASSEMBLED PAYLOADS,

Abstract

This document establishes the procedure and environment to be used in satellite electronic equipment and assembled payload testing. These tests are formulated specifically to establish the ability of the equipment to withstand, with out performance degradation, storage, handling, transportation, pre-launching preparations, launching, orbital injection and sustained orbit.
